Minecraft is a popular sandbox game that offers endless possibilities for exploration, crafting, and survival. This guide provides essential tips to help players improve their skills, whether they’re new to the game or seasoned veterans.

1. Understanding the Basics

Minecraft offers different game modes, with Survival and Creative being the most popular. In Survival, players gather resources, craft tools, and defend against mobs, while Creative mode allows unlimited resources for building and exploration.

2. Efficient Mining

Start mining by gathering coal, iron, and diamonds. Use techniques like branch mining and strip mining to maximize your resource collection. Don't forget to bring torches to light up dark areas and avoid mobs.

3. Crafting Tools & Weapons

Craft basic tools like wooden pickaxes, iron swords, and armor to protect yourself. Upgrading your gear to iron and diamond versions will help you survive tougher mobs and environments.

4. Building Shelter

Build a simple shelter to protect yourself from hostile mobs at night. Light the area with torches and keep your shelter safe from invasions by adding doors and walls.

5. Exploring the World

Explore villages, caves, and biomes for resources. Use maps and coordinates to navigate the vast world of Minecraft and mark interesting places for future exploration.

6. Combat: Defend Against Mobs

Equip yourself with swords and bows to defend against mobs like zombies, skeletons, and creepers. Upgrade to stronger gear like iron armor and use shields to block attacks.

7. Farming & Food

Grow crops like wheat, potatoes, and carrots for food. Breeding animals like cows and chickens also provides valuable resources like meat and eggs.

8. Enchanting & Potions

Use an enchantment table to enhance your tools and armor. Brewing stands allow you to craft potions for healing, strength, and other buffs that help in combat and exploration.

9. Exploring the Nether & The End

Create a Nether portal with obsidian to access the dangerous Nether dimension. Collect resources like blaze rods and nether quartz. To defeat the Ender Dragon in The End, gather strong armor and potions to survive.

10. Building Complex Structures

For advanced builds, plan ahead and use a mix of materials like stone, wood, and glass. Learn redstone to create automated machines and other advanced features for your builds.

Conclusion

By mastering the basics of mining, crafting, exploration, combat, and building, you can enjoy Minecraft to its fullest. Patience, practice, and creativity are key to success in the game.
